Heart Rate Variability and Biofeedback with Rohan Dixit
This episode features Rohan Dixit, founder of Lief Therapeutics, who discusses heart rate variability (HRV) and its significance as a health indicator, particularly relevant for autonomic nervous system conditions like POTS. Higher HRV is often associated with better health and a balanced parasympathetic state. Dixit explains how his invention, the Lief device, uses biofeedback to help users increase HRV and manage symptoms by becoming more aware of their physiological state and learning how to consciously control it. This technology can be especially useful for those with anxiety or POTS, as it aids in identifying triggers and managing autonomic stress responses, potentially improving one's overall well-being. The conversation highlights the intersection of HRV with physical and mental health and suggests biofeedback as a practical tool for improving health outcomes, including for POTS patients.
